    There's 28 grams in an ounce. So if gold is selling for $930 per ounce, and you get $10-12 per gram, that's about a third of the value of the gold. Bear in mind, the gold in jewelry has to be melted down and processed for other uses. So that's probably a fair price, given the time and money it takes to make it useful. The price of gold fluctuates, like everything else, and it depends on what form the gold is in - bullion, coins, etc. - but you can google it and find out what it's selling for at any given time.
